The following is a list of medals, awards and decorations in use in Hungary. The state awards may be awarded only by the President of Hungary. The following honours are in order of precedence.

Hungarian Order of Saint Stephen edit

Ribbon Description Established
  Awarded for the most outstanding, special merits, outstanding lifetime achievements and significant international achievements in the interests of Hungary. 1764–1918, 1938–1946, reinstated in 2011

Hungarian Corvin Chain edit

Ribbon Description Established
Non-existent Awarded in recognition of outstanding achievements in Hungarian science and art, as well as in the promotion of Hungarian education and culture. 1930-1943, reinstated in 2001

Hungarian Order of Honour edit

Ribbon Description Established
  Awarded in recognition of outstanding service or heroism in the interests of Hungary and the nation. 2011
